本文目录导读:
在计算机科学领域,数据库技术作为信息管理的基础,已经深入到各行各业,而关系数据库作为其中的一种,因其结构清晰、操作简便而广受欢迎,在关系数据库中,SQL(Structured Query Language)是一种标准化的查询语言,用于操作数据库中的数据,SQL究竟是什么的缩写形式呢?本文将为您揭开这个谜团,并深入探讨SQL的强大功能。
SQL的缩写形式
SQL的缩写形式为Structured Query Language,即“结构化查询语言”,这个名字本身就揭示了SQL的核心特点:结构化和查询。“结构化”指的是SQL语句在语法上具有严格的格式和规则,保证了数据的准确性和一致性;“查询”则意味着SQL主要用于对数据库中的数据进行检索、更新、删除等操作。
SQL的功能
1、数据查询
SQL的核心功能之一就是数据查询,通过使用SELECT语句,用户可以从数据库中检索出所需的数据,以下SQL语句可以查询名为“students”的表中年龄大于18岁的学生信息:
图片来源于网络,如有侵权联系删除
SELECT * FROM students WHERE age > 18;
2、数据插入
SQL支持向数据库中插入新数据,使用INSERT语句,用户可以将一条或多条记录添加到表中,以下SQL语句可以向“students”表中插入一条新记录:
INSERT INTO students (name, age, class) VALUES ('张三', 19, '计算机科学与技术');
3、数据更新
SQL允许用户更新数据库中的现有数据,使用UPDATE语句,用户可以修改表中记录的值,以下SQL语句可以将“students”表中名为“张三”的学生的年龄更新为20:
图片来源于网络,如有侵权联系删除
UPDATE students SET age = 20 WHERE name = '张三';
4、数据删除
SQL支持从数据库中删除数据,使用DELETE语句,用户可以删除表中不需要的记录,以下SQL语句可以从“students”表中删除名为“李四”的学生信息:
DELETE FROM students WHERE name = '李四';
5、数据定义
SQL还支持定义数据库中的表结构,使用CREATE语句,用户可以创建新的表,并定义表中的字段、数据类型等属性,以下SQL语句创建了一个名为“courses”的新表:
图片来源于网络,如有侵权联系删除
CREATE TABLE courses ( id INT PRIMARY KEY, name VARCHAR(50), teacher VARCHAR(50) );
6、数据控制
SQL还提供了数据控制功能,包括授权、角色管理等,用户可以使用GRANT、REVOKE等语句来控制数据库中数据的访问权限。
SQL作为关系数据库的标准语言,具有结构化、查询、数据插入、更新、删除、定义以及数据控制等多种功能,掌握SQL,可以帮助用户高效地管理和操作数据库中的数据,在当今信息时代,熟练运用SQL技术,将有助于提高工作效率,为各行各业的发展提供有力支持。
评论列表